KUALA LUMPUR: Two college students won the top male and female honours respectively at the Malaysia Star Search 2003 finals at the Arena of Stars in Genting Highlands on Saturday.
Ng Hung Shen and Chua Poi Suan, both 22, won over the judges, who included Shanghai Knights leading lady Fann Wong and Singapore Mediacorp’s top lead actor Li Nanxing, to walk away with the top prize of RM6,000 each.
They will represent Malaysia at the grand finals in Singapore on June 29.
The first runners-up, pharmacy undergraduate Eric Ling Hung Leong, 23, and Mass Communications student Tai Chien Yuen, 21, will also appear in the grand finals.
Malaysia Star Search 2003 is organised by Media Corporation Studios (M) Sdn Bhd and TV3.
It is a biennial effort by Singapore’s Mediacorp Chinese Channel 8 to find new talent.
A total of 12 finalists were tested on their acting, singing, dancing and hosting skills during the two-hour competition which played out like a variety show extravaganza.
